Glenster's "GTA III" Starter Package
I didn't write a walk-through for the PC version of "III" so I added more stuff to my starter package for it. This includes - a starter save and some subsequent saves up to 100% completion - a condensed version of Robert Rusk's walk-through for "GTA III" with some of my tips, PC-specific and otherwise - a handful of modded handling.cfg files, and instructions on installation and how to mod those files yourself - Alper Saracoglu's Administrative Console, a couple of files you can add to the Program Files > GTA3Console folder to give it a lot of extra teleport locations, and instructions on installation and how to add teleport locations yourself - YoYo's 1957 Chevrolet Bel Air convertible, related files I modded, and instructions on how to install them and mod such files yourself - a folder about "Max Pain's Modded GTA 3 v.2," which lets you try out a lot of the mods for "III" - a starter save for "GTAIII XBOX Version" by rmws - files modded to increase clipping distance, draw distance, and diminish fog, and instructions on how to install them and mod such files yourself - maps - "Sitting Duck Gangs"--my variation on the mod to prevent gangs from attacking Claude which makes it easier for him to attack them, too, and instructions on how to install the pedstats.dat file and mod it yourself - links for a lot of the mods, tools, videos, etc., and my explanations for gimmicks and secrets, etc. Jan., 2011 update... I added "Mafia Titanic Posters and Billboards, " which lets you add the Tommy Angelo version of the "Titanic" movie poster featuring the "I'm flying" scene, and my explanations about how you can mod many such files yourself. Jan., 2011 update: I added the "GTA III Hidden Package and Rampage Finder." It puts a vertical row of flashing balls of light over each Hidden Package and Rampage

The Carser City Mod (v0.1b)
Here is a modification that will add a new street to Staunton Island within GTA III, this includes buildings and a slope. This is a beta modification and there is a chance that there will be bugs.
